Consider These Things To Choose The Perfect Venues For Hire




In the process of organizing an event, so many decisions have to be made. Many people are usually intimidated by things like selecting a venue, catering, and promising the best experiences. The earlier you start looking for a place, the better, as you get to choose from the many options available. When choosing an event venue, you have to consider factors like the space you need to host your guest comfortably, your budget, and the size of the event. If you book four to six months before the event, you get so much time to plan for the party. Ensuring everything is in order for the event can be tedious as well as time-consuming. This article enumerates guidelines that can help you to make an informed decision while choosing an event venue.


The first thing to consider when choosing an event venue to hire is the location. The location you settle for should be convenient for all the people attending the meeting in terms of parking and transport links. Make sure the event venue caters to your unique needs and also offer an outdoor space for your visitors. When choosing any service, the main things that guide you is the budget. You cannot avoid research but before doing that, come up with a budget that is not strenuous because it will keep you in check and you will not be tempted to spend more than you have planned for. Do not be quick to settle for cheap venues as you might be forced to give up on essential services that are crucial for the party, or you might be given hidden expenses the time you are settling the bill. The ideal event venue is one with good food, service, amenities, and value. Look for testimonials of past clients and do not forget to look at their qualifications. One way to telling if a venue is a quality is to see if they have won an industry award off-late. As part of their normal operations, excellent venues offer the best services and amenities. You can expect extra services that come with the package such as technical assistance, meeting equipment, drinks, stationery, as well as innovative tool kits.


Confirm if the venue offers accommodation because some of your visitors may have traveled from far and cannot make it back the same day of the meeting. Look if the event space meets your requirements. A small gathering will need an intimate room. But, if you are hosting a more massive party, you may need additional things like accommodation, outdoor spaces, breakout rooms, hotels as well as relaxation facilities.
